J'ai créé un jeu javascript 3d en utilisant three.js. Maintenant, je veux convertir cela en android apk. Mais malheureusement, le webview d'android ne supporte pas webgl. Y at-il de toute façon de le convertir en apk?comment implémenter webgl rendu dans android webview
-1
A
Répondre
2
Vous pouvez utiliser Cordova pour porter votre jeu javascript sur des plateformes mobiles. Vérifiez-le!
En utilisant npm vous devez installer cordova globalement d'abord par:
npm install -g cordova
Une fois l'installation terminée, vous pouvez créer un projet par:
cordova create mygame
Ensuite, vous pouvez cd mygame
dans le répertoire et ajouter plates-formes à votre projet.
cordova platform add android
Mettez votre code de jeu dans le fichier index.html et pour exécuter le jeu exécuter:
cordova run android
1
WebGL doit être pris en charge dans Android 5.0 et plus.
Enabling WebGL support for Android WebView
Peut-être vous en train d'essayer un émulateur qui n'a pas le soutien WebGL:
Bien que ce lien peut répondre à la question, il est préférable d'inclure les parties essentielles du répondez ici et fournissez le lien pour référence. Les réponses à lien uniquement peuvent devenir invalides si la page liée change. - [À revoir] (/ review/low-quality-posts/16861873) – joanolo
Édité la réponse pour fournir des informations sur la façon de configurer un projet androïde cordova. – sercanturkmen